  7. That`s one Mattsdigs, but the one I was amazed by was the underground Hypogeum. It was said that it was possible to walk the entire length of Malta underground. "Many subterranean passageways, including ancient catacombs, now are a part of the island’s fortifications and defense system. Supplies are kept in many tunnels; others are bomb shelters. Beneath Valletta some of the underground areas served as homes for the poor. Prehistoric men built temples and chambers in these vaults.
